Tomato: One of my favorite sandwiches for a quick and healthful lunch. Needs good ripe fresh tomatoes that have never been refrigerated. [1] Spread MIRACLE WHIP generously over a slice of white BREAD. [2] Cover this with thick slices of TOMATO. [3] Season with a little SALT and lots of freshly ground BLACK PEPPER. [4] The sandwich may be topped with another slice of bread but I usually eat it open face. [5] I also like, and sometimes add, a couple of very thin slices of ONION.
Pre-Boiled Egg: Great for breakfast. [1] Steam or boil eggs leaving the yolks quite soft. Store in refrigerator until needed. [2] Microwave an egg 15-30 seconds on low to take the chill off the yolk. Caution: Only the yolk absorbs microwaves and can quickly become hot enough to explode the egg. [3] Peel and slice the egg and spread slices over a piece of hot freshly buttered toast to make an open face sandwich. [4] Re-toast the sandwich in a toaster-oven to warm the egg whites. [5] Salt and pepper the egg and enjoy.
Bean: Barbara's Baked beans thickly spread over a good sourdough bread or cornmeal white bread, or your choice of bread. Add some slightly-burned WIENERS (yes, wieners need to be burned), sliced BEEF or BBQ if desired.
Pickle and Preserves: [1] Slice of fresh white bread. [2] Coat bread with MIRACLE WHIP, a very thin spread of MUSTARD (e.g., Boar's Head Delicatessen Style or your choice), a thick layer of PEACH PRESERVES, and a topping of HAMBURGER DILL PICKLE slices (Dell Dixi or Better Maid; the pickle is very critical). [3] This makes a great sweet/sour sauce so don't laugh until you try it.
Chili Con Queso: Heavy covering of Mullet's 3-cheese con queso on a club cracker topped with a slice of BREAD-and-BUTTER pickle (Del Dixi or Better Maid).
Marinated Cucumbers: Marinated Burpless cucumbers, sliced, on a good white bread that has been spread with a little Miracle Whip.
Sandwich Spread: As a kid I liked "stuff" (KRAFT SANDWICH SPREAD) on crackers. Still do.
Miscellaneous Sandwiches: CHICKEN or TUNA SALAD or any LEFTOVER MEAT with MIRACLE WHIP, TOMATO, PICKLES, ONIONS, BBQ SAUCE or whatever is handy and fits the mood of the day. Sandwiches are like a blank canvas waiting to be painted.
